Compare specifications (specs)
NVIDIA Tesla K40c | ATI Radeon X1300 PRO | |
---|---|---|
Essentials |
||
Architecture | Kepler | R500 |
Code name | GK110B | RV516 |
Launch date | 8 October 2013 | 1 November 2006 |
Launch price (MSRP) | $7,699 | |
Place in performance rating | 522 | 519 |
Type | Workstation | Desktop |
Technical info |
||
Core clock speed | 745 MHz | 600 MHz |
Floating-point performance | 4,291 gflops | |
Manufacturing process technology | 28 nm | 80 nm |
Pipelines | 2880 | |
Texture fill rate | 178.8 GTexel / s | 2.4 GTexel / s |
Thermal Design Power (TDP) | 245 Watt | 31 Watt |
Transistor count | 7,080 million | 107 million |
Video outputs and ports |
||
Display Connectors | No outputs | No outputs |
Compatibility, dimensions and requirements |
||
Interface | PCIe 3.0 x16 | PCIe 1.0 x16 |
Length | 267 mm | |
Supplementary power connectors | 1x 6-pin + 1x 8-pin | None |
API support |
||
DirectX | 12.0 (11_1) | 9.0c |
OpenGL | 4.6 | 2.0 |
Memory |
||
Maximum RAM amount | 12 GB | 128 MB |
Memory bandwidth | 288.4 GB / s | 12.8 GB / s |
Memory bus width | 384 Bit | 128 Bit |
Memory clock speed | 6008 MHz | 800 MHz |
Memory type | GDDR5 | DDR |
